Psychologists argue that consuming is a form of "low-stakes risk-taking." We watch horror movies to practice fear in a safe environment; we watch romantic comedies to simulate bonding. But in the age of streaming, we have moved from consumption to immersion.
Vertical video has won. The language of cinema (widescreen, slow pacing, long shots) is dying among younger demographics. must now "hook" the viewer in the first two seconds. This is flattening narrative complexity. The future may hold a bifurcation: short-form dopamine hits for the masses, and long-form "prestige media" for a shrinking audience of dedicated enthusiasts.
